What is VedaDvaar?

VedaDvaar is EstateVeda's portfolio monitoring platform that gives owners a consolidated, quarter-wise view of their real estate holdings — rental status, occupancy, renewal windows, tax compliance and construction progress in one place.

At what point should I consider professional portfolio management?

Once you hold two or more properties, particularly across different corridors or cities, tracking renewals, taxes and tenant status manually becomes error-prone — that is typically when consolidated management adds clear value.

Does VedaDvaar manage tenants directly, or just track them?

VedaDvaar provides visibility and alerts on occupancy, rent collection status and renewal windows; day-to-day tenant management and leasing execution are handled through EstateVeda's advisory team as part of the engagement.

Can VedaDvaar track under-construction properties as well as rented ones?

Yes, it monitors construction-linked payment milestones and delivery timelines for under-construction assets alongside occupancy and rental data for completed, leased properties.

How often is my portfolio reviewed?

Standard monitoring and reporting is on a quarterly cadence, with alerts generated in real time for time-sensitive items such as lease renewals, tax filing deadlines and construction milestones.

Can EstateVeda help rebalance an existing portfolio, not just new purchases?

Yes — portfolio review includes assessing existing concentration by corridor, developer and asset type, and recommending rebalancing, exits or new allocations to better meet the owner's objectives.

Is portfolio management useful for a single high-value asset?

It is more valuable across multiple assets, but even a single significant holding benefits from structured monitoring of tax deadlines, rental renewals and market repricing over the hold period.
